APRIZESAT 10, 40019 is a payload satellite owned by SpaceQuest (US) in SSO that was launched on Thu, 19 Jun 2014 UTC via a DNEPR launch vehicle from the Orenburg, Russia (OREN). Payload-class satellites include a variety of spacecraft equipped with specific instruments for various scientific and technological missions. These include communications satellites like Starlink; space stations such as the ISS; scientific satellites like the Hubble; Earth observation satellites from companies like Planet Labs, Umbra, and HawkEye 360; GPS; miniature CubeSats for education and research; and military/defense satellites.
